In a contraption built by a fraternity, a person sits at the center of a swinging platform with mass m = 400 kg and length L = 4 m suspended via two identical arms of length H = 3 m.

Figure P8.22

Neglecting the mass of the arms and of the person, neglecting friction, and assuming that the platform is released from rest when θ = 180°, compute the speed of the person as a function θ for 0° ≤ θ ≤ 180°. In addition, find the speed of the person for θ = 0°.
